Transaction 7908446528fd50d0808324c40a6e41524e755a727ad81f0f4b2e4ee16d34e4b4
1 Input
1 Output
-
7908446528fd50d0808324c40a6e41524e755a727ad81f0f4b2e4ee16d34e4b4:0
- value
- 341373
- script pubkey
- OP_0 OP_PUSHBYTES_20 e50ed191f64f31ec25d036fcd5a600e1f5802a89
- address
- bc1qu58dry0kfuc7cfwsxm7dtfsqu86cq25fy90pny